Charles Phoenix and His Big Retro Slide Show

Comedy About Classic and Kitschy American Life and Style
Comes to the National Hot Rod Museum in Pomona For One Night Only on June 4, 2011

Be prepared for your Americana pride to SWELL when pop culture humorist Charles Phoenix brings his hilarious one-man show to the National Hot Rod Museum for one night only at 8 p.m. on Saturday, June 4.

 The Charles Phoenix Big Retro Slide Show is a deep-fried and delicious mix and mash-up of the very best of Phoenix’s massive collection of flea market-found vintage Kodachrome slides. Together with his infectious enthusiasm and keen eye for oddball detail, Phoenix roasts and toasts mid-century tourist traps, Southern California landmarks, theme parks, space age suburbia, car culture, festive fashions and more…in color! Audiences from coast to coast enjoy his gracious wit, colorful suits and original spin on the great Americana experience.

Phoenix describes his show as “ironic and iconic, historical and hysterical, and all in good fun, of course!”

Charles Phoenix’s Retro Knott’s Berry Farm Slide Show

Pop culture humorist Charles Phoenix Presents a Live Performance Celebrating the Story and Glory of the Boysenberry Birthplace that Blossomed into America’s First Theme Park…
by way of a Fried Chicken Dinner!

One Show Only, at the Historic Bird Cage Theater in Knott’s Ghost Town
Sunday Afternoon, May 15, 2 p.m.
$65  (Ticket includes 10am to 7pm park pass and show)

LOS ANGELES, CA – March 16, 2011 – Be prepared for your Southern California pride to swell when Charles Phoenix presents his first ever Retro Knott’s Berry Farm Slide Show at Knott’s at the historic Bird Cage Theater in Knott’s historic Ghost Town for one show only on Sunday afternoon, May 15 at 2 p.m.

With his infectious enthusiasm and keen eye for detail, Charles shares the amazing evolution of Knott’s from the humble berry farm beginnings in the 20’s, to world class theme park in the 40s, 50s and 60s. You’ll learn how Walter Knott discovered the boysenberry, why Mrs. Knott began serving her famous fried chicken dinners and what inspired the creation America’s first permanent theme park, Ghost Town.

Knott’s fans will enjoy the back story of Ghost Town’s historic buildings, unique displays, curio shops, colorful characters, and favorite attractions including the haunted shack, the mine train, log ride and much more! Your imagination will be inspired and your spirit will soar!

“This is my favorite kind of story to tell. The story of a legendary landmark that’s homespun and family run!” says Phoenix. “What Walter Knott and his family contributed to the life and lore of Southern California is off the charts!

Tickets for Charles’ slide show performance show include an all-day Knott’s park pass so fans can explore old ghost town, ride the old train, pan for gold and enjoy a fried chicken dinner just as visitors have been doing for decades!

Charles will be joined onstage by Eric Lynxwiler, co-author of Knott’s Preserved (Angel City Press, 2010).
